Dreaming big for the future - Safiya Al-Sayegh's pathway to the Olympic Games
Emirati rider speaks on Paris 2024, her path to pro cycling, and paving the way for others
For Safiya Al-Sayegh (UAE Team ADQ), the 2024 season will mark the highlight of her cycling career so far as she is preparing to race in the Olympic Games road race in Paris.
Cyclingnews sat down with the 22-year-old Emirati to talk about her way into pro cycling, her goals for the future, and the development of women's cycling in the Middle East.
Even though she was not racing the UAE Tour Women herself, having made her season debut in the Australian races in January instead, Al-Sayegh was in high demand by local media and fans as she is the first Emirati women's cyclist to qualify for the Olympics. Sometimes, she has to dampen her compatriots' enthusiasm.

Classified widens R36 and R50 wheelset rim widths to fit gravel tyres
Updated wheelsets continue to exclusively support Powershift hub system
Classified has launched updated carbon road wheels, the R36 and R50, to work exclusively with its own Powershift hub drivetrain system.
The wheels have modernised, wider rim profiles, with the outgoing R35 rims deepened by 1mm to make the R36. The R50 rims remain 50mm deep.
The new wheelsets are priced at €1,500 each. The necessary 142mm Powershift hub system must be bought separately, for €1,299.

Katie Archibald clinches Track Champions League title in London
Brits in form on final weekend as Archibald, Dylan Bibic, Harrie Lavreysen and Ellesse Andrews win overall leagues
Katie Archibald secured the overall women’s endurance title at the UCI Track Champions League on Saturday, on another rousing round for the Brits.
Having won every elimination race so far this series, the two-time Olympic gold medallist bowed out third in the event in round five, but still earned the league win by 15 points.
Her overall victory rounded off a commanding double-header weekend for the Brits, in which five different riders prevailed.

Unbound Gravel destroyed my bike; a carbon repair shop gave it a second life
Frame damage isn't necessarily the end of the road for your carbon bike; carbon bike repair is possible
Unbound Gravel is known for its demanding nature. Challenging weather conditions, undulating terrain, a remote location and the infamous flint rocks — it's a true test of strength and endurance for rider and bike alike.
These epic conditions have been building the legend of Unbound for years, and the 2023 edition was no exception. Thunderstorms and downpours led to some horrendously muddy sections. But this wasn't regular mud. It was a sticky clay mixture that clogged bikes almost immediately, ripped off derailleurs, cracked frames and caused all-around carnage. This meant that a significant number of riders never reached the finish line.

The Fox 32 TC Gravel Suspension Fork Reviewed
Undeniably fun and remarkably comfortable, the Fox 32 TC is a worthy upgrade for gravel cyclists who like to shred or are singletrack-curious
Fox has been making legendary suspension products since 1977.
Its products have been on countless podiums, and the brand is known for pushing the envelope of what is possible on a bicycle. In 2017, Fox released its first dedicated adventure fork, the 32 Step-Cast AX, which shares its DNA with the brand's XC mountain bike offerings.
This 2022-released Fox 32 TC is redesigned from the ground up, and the result is a lighter platform tuned specifically for gravel riding, allowing you the confidence to push your rides further. Plus, that reverse arch and Kashima-coated stanchions look amazing.
